 This romantic city is situated four kilometres from the mainland, on 115 islands of the Venetian Lagoon - criss-crossed by more than 150 canals and 400 bridges. Its look is a mix of Eastern and Western Europe

Art, due to the peculiar geographical position and the economical rule that the ancient Republic of "La Serenissima" has always had in history. Its churces look like mosques.  

The Venice carnival is by far that city's most festive annual event. Colours and masks rule the city for a week and you will be astonished by the traditions which interest this festival.

Venice hosts some of Italy's finest museums: you can enjoy seeing paintings of Italian Renaissance and baroque amongst the most famous in the world.

The city develops on islands and it is sometimes flooded by canals, but venetians face this problem in a very easy way, because they have been used to this for centuries and buildings cannot be damaged by this, because their roots are in water.

A tour on the "gondola" will allow you to have view of the city from a privileged point of view: the channels. Venice is among the most romantic cities in Europe and in the world. Just stand in Piazza San Marco, invaded by pigeons or walk along its narrowest alleys, which end on water, or visit its famous bridges, as the famous Ponte dei Sospiri.
